OSle:510バイトのブートセクターOS

2025-05-02
OSle:510バイトのブートセクターOS

OSleは、ブートセクターに完全に収まる、小さな(510バイト)リアルモードオペレーティングシステムです。x86アセンブリ言語で記述されており、驚くべきことに、シェル、ファイルシステム、プロセス管理、プリビルドソフトウェア、そして独自のプログラムを作成するためのSDKを備えています。この記事では、OSleのインストール、ビルド、ローカルでの実行(BochsまたはQEMUを使用)、そして実機での実行(強い警告付き!)に関する詳細な手順が提供されています。オンラインデモとチュートリアルも利用可能です。これは、オペレーティングシステムと低レベルプログラミングに興味のある人にとって魅力的なプロジェクトです。